DirectionsStep1In a mixing bowl, add brown sugar, applesauce, molasses, fresh ginger and mix until smooth.Step2Add egg whites and mix again.Step3In a separate bowl, sift together the flour,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, allspice, nutmeg, black pepper and ground clove.Step4Dump the dry mixture into the wet mixture and mix until just combined.Step5Stir in candied ginger.Step6Chill the dough for 3 hours.Step7Scoop out small portions of the dough and form little balls. Roll them in a bowl of cinnamon sugar and place on a baking tray, lined with parchment paper.Step8Bake at 350 degrees for 13-15 minutes or until the edges have set.
